#916eb1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#916eb1 is composed of 56.9% red, 43.1% green and 69.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.1% cyan, 37.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 271.3 degrees, a saturation of 30% and a lightness of 56.3%. #916eb1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dcff with #230063.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

#916eb1 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#916eb1 has RGB values of R:145, G:110, B:177 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0.38, Y:0,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 9531057.

Shades and Tints of #916eb1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060408 is the darkest color, while #fbfafc is the lightest one.

Tones of #916eb1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#908897 is the less saturated color, while #9421fe is the most saturated one.
